Method getSubTensor

Core/VirtualQuantumProcessor/SingleAmplitude/Tensor.cpp:102–149  ·  view source on GitHub ↗

102void CPUComplexTensor::getSubTensor(size_t num, int value)
103{
104 if (num > m_rank)
105 {
106 QCERR("getSubTensor error");
107 throw std::runtime_error("getSubTensor error");
108 }
109
110 auto size = 1ull << m_rank;
111 auto sub = m_rank - num;
112 qsize_t step = 1ull << sub;
113
114 m_rank = this->m_rank - 1;
115 auto new_size = 1ull << m_rank;
116 auto new_tensor = (qcomplex_data_t *)calloc(new_size, sizeof(qcomplex_data_t));
117 if (nullptr == new_tensor)
118 {
119 QCERR("calloc_fail");
120 throw calloc_fail();
121 }
122
123 int threads = get_num_threads(m_rank);
124 size_t j;
125 size_t k = 0;
126#pragma omp parallel for num_threads(threads) private(j,k)
127 for (long long i = 0; i < size; i += step * 2)
128 {
129 k = i / (2 * step);
130 for (j = i; j < i + step; j++)
131 {
132 if (0 == value)
133 {
134 new_tensor[j - k * step] = m_tensor[j];
135 }
136 else if (1 == value)
137 {
138 new_tensor[j - k * step] = m_tensor[j + step];
139 }
140 else
141 {
142 throw std::runtime_error("error");
143 }
144 }
145 }
146
147 free(m_tensor);
148 m_tensor = new_tensor;
149}
